Facility:
This facility is a Level I Trauma Center and the largest acute care hospital in the Toledo metropolitan area, operating with 22 OR rooms. The facility is a Magnet and teaching hospital offering a wide range of advanced surgical specialties including cardiothoracic, vascular, neurosurgery, orthopedics, robotic surgery, and pediatrics. Interdisciplinary support services include respiratory services, phlebotomy, radiology, rapid response teams, pharmacy, transportation, and unit secretaries.
